Update - Boise BLM
responds to multiple lightning wildfires
Twitter: @BLMIdahoFire
Fire resources have made excellent progress in wildfire
suppression efforts on the multiple lightning fires that started on July 16,
2018.
East White Fire
·
Located on approximately 25 miles southeast of Bruneau, ID
·
Mapped at 3,237 acres
·
Cause – Lightning
·
No structures threatened
·
Fire resources – 1 helicopter, 6 engines, 1 hand crew, 1 water
tender and 1 dozer
·
Estimated contain - 7/18/2018 at 1800, Estimated control - 7/20/2018
at 1800
Garat Fire
·
Located in the Owyhee River Wilderness Area, ID
·
Mapped at 9,460 acres
·
Cause – Lightning
·
No structures threatened
·
Fire resources – 2 helicopters, 4 engines, 2 hand crews, 4
helitack and 8 smoke jumpers
·
Contained - 7/17/2018 at 2200, Estimated control - 7/19/2018
West Duck Fire
·
Located approximately 1 mile west of Duck Valley Indian
Reservation, ID
·
Mapped at 11,160 acres
·
Cause – Lightning
·
No structures threatened
·
Fire resources –1 helicopter, 1 hand crew, 1 water tender, 7
engines and 3 dozers
·
Estimated contain - 7/17/2018 at 2000, Estimated control - 7/20/2018
at 1800
Otter Fire
·
Located approximately 1 mile north of Duck Valley Indian
Reservation, ID
·
Mapped at 2,427 acres
·
Cause – Lightning
·
No structures threatened
·
Fire resources – 2 helicopters, 7 engines, 2 handcrews,1 water
tender and 2 dozers
·
Estimated contain - 7/18/2018 at 2000, Estimated control – 7/19/2018
at 1800
Red Basin Fire
·
Located approximately 10 miles southeast of Juniper Mountain, ID
·
Mapped at 255 acres
·
Cause – Lightning
·
No structures threatened
·
Fire resources – 1 helicopter and crew
·
Contained - 7/17/2018 at 2215, Estimated control - 7/18/2018 at
1700
